ios - 如何在iOS中共享图像,消息和URL(Objective-C)

标签 ios objective-c github sdk share

请帮助我们..

我们想共享项目(即它的图片,文本以及我的应用网址)。

但是我无法让SDK共享whatsApp,facebook,twitter,邮件和消息上的所有内容。与使用意图ACTION_SEND 的android开发人员相同

最佳答案

试试这个 -

- (void)shareText:(NSString *)text andImage:(UIImage *)image andUrl:(NSURL *)url
    {
        NSMutableArray *sharingItems = [NSMutableArray new];
        if (text) {
            [sharingItems addObject:text];
        }
        if (image) {
            [sharingItems addObject:image];
        }
        if (url) {
            [sharingItems addObject:url];
        }
        UIActivityViewController *activityController = [[UIActivityViewController alloc] initWithActivityItems:sharingItems applicationActivities:nil];
        [self presentViewController:activityController animated:YES completion:nil];
    }

像这样调用shareText-
[self shareText:@"Your text" andImage:nil andUrl:nil];

关于ios - 如何在iOS中共享图像,消息和URL(Objective-C),我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41095553/

相关文章:

身份验证无法从Windows的Github发布存储库

ios - 从底部启动 UITableView

ios - 如何将自定义 View 添加到 iOS VoiceOver 转子?

javascript - 从 github 直接下载存储库到你的 laravel 网站

git - 如何将旧版本存储库中的 zip 文件中的代码与最新版本 merge ?

ios - CFHTTPMessageAddAuthentication 无法将身份验证数据添加到请求

ios - UITapGestureRecognizer 的状态

ios - 每次按下按钮时,如何从标签 "26"中减去 1? (快速初学者)

ios - Ios8 中的 UIActionsheet

ios - RestKit安装警告